A free vote is a vote within a Westminster Systemparliament's House of Commons in which a party does not take a position and members are allowed to vote according to their own beliefs. This is most likely to occur in cases where there is a moral issue such as the death penalty. In many such cases, pressure is brought to bear on the government party to permit a free vote.
